neighbourhood in Westland

Pijletuinen

3,255 residents · postal code 2672 · Part of Naaldwijk, Westland

  • no. 1,561 of 13,064 neighbourhoods in the Netherlands
  • no. 16 of 73 in Westland

Scores per pillar

Pijletuinen in Naaldwijk ranks among the higher-scoring parts of Westland: a 9.1 overall and an 8.9 for safety, with around 15 crimes per 1,000 people present. Three-quarters of homes are owner-occupied. Greenery lags at 4.2 and the nearest station is more than ten kilometres away. At €468,000, home values sit above the national median of €422,000.

Frequently asked questions

How is the grade for Pijletuinen calculated?

Pijletuinen scores 9.1 overall. That is a weighted average of five pillars: safety, amenities, housing, social & income, and nature & quiet. Each pillar compares this neighbourhood with every other neighbourhood in the Netherlands, using open data from CBS and the police.

Is Pijletuinen a safe neighbourhood?

Pijletuinen scores 8.9 on safety, based on registered crimes per 1,000 people present (15.5 per year). The national median is around 24.1.
